Lila
Originally commissioned by TBA during the COVID pandemic of 2020 as part of their Curfew programming O Morto, aka Mestre André now presents the full length version of his Lila composition, a collaboration with Moroccan musicians Ayoub ElAyady and Khalid Boulhamam. Lila is the Arabic word for night and is also the name of the liturgic ceremony manifested in a trance, as a process of healing and therapy, through a ritual of sensory immersion conducted by music (gnawa), incense, colour and dance. …

The Snow EP
Transmigration celebrates the 20th release milestone with a repress of Coil's The Snow EP. Released as a promotional single for the 1991 album Love's Secret Domain, it marks the influential groups closest brush with the dance floor. Featuring a set of remixes from Peter Christopherson, Jack Dangers and an early collaboration with Drew McDowall prior to joining the group. Licensed by Danny Hyde and remastered by ManMade mastering.
